def _timedelta_as_isostr(td: timedelta) -> str:
"""Converts a datetime.timedelta object into an ISO 8601 formatted string, e.g. 'P4DT12H30M05S'
Function adapted from the Tin Can Python project: https://github.com/RusticiSoftware/TinCanPython
:param timedelta td: The timedelta to convert
:rtype: str
:return: ISO8601 version of this timedelta
"""
# Split seconds to larger units
seconds = td.total_seconds()
minutes, seconds = divmod(seconds, 60)
hours, minutes = divmod(minutes, 60)
days, hours = divmod(hours, 24)
days, hours, minutes = list(map(int, (days, hours, minutes)))
seconds = round(seconds, 6)
# Build date
date_str = ""
if days:
date_str = "%sD" % days
if hours or minutes or seconds:
# Build time
time_str = "T"
# Hours
bigger_exists = date_str or hours
if bigger_exists:
time_str += "{:02}H".format(hours)
# Minutes
bigger_exists = bigger_exists or minutes
if bigger_exists:
time_str += "{:02}M".format(minutes)
# Seconds
try:
if seconds.is_integer():
seconds_string = "{:02}".format(int(seconds))
else:
# 9 chars long w/ leading 0, 6 digits after decimal
seconds_string = "%09.6f" % seconds
# Remove trailing zeros
seconds_string = seconds_string.rstrip("0")
except AttributeError: # int.is_integer() raises
seconds_string = "{:02}".format(seconds)
time_str += "{}S".format(seconds_string)
else:
time_str = ""
return "P" + date_str + time_str
